概要

DOK7 CMS (Congenital Myasthenic Syndrome) is a rare disease in which DOK7 mutations produce small, defective neuromuscular junctions, manifesting at birth as hypotonia, difficulty breathing/feeding, leading to limb-girdle patterns of weakness, apneic spells, and severe scoliosis. Salbutamol, the standard of care, gives modest and transient benefit; no disease-modifying treatment exists. This presentation will cover the work that underpins the first DOK7 CMS trial, scheduled for November 2026, with initial safety data expected in 2027.
